Androgen Therapy

Meaning

Androgen Therapy is a clinical intervention involving the administration of exogenous androgens, such as testosterone or its derivatives, to individuals with documented hormonal deficiencies or specific clinical conditions. The primary goal is to restore physiological androgen levels to improve secondary sexual characteristics, increase muscle mass, enhance bone density, and support overall psychological well-being. This treatment requires precise, individualized dosing and ongoing clinical monitoring to ensure both efficacy and the mitigation of potential side effects.
